Can a lender include late charges in the Loan Modification?

According to HUD the Mortgagee Letter 2008-21 states that accrued late charges should be waived by the mortgagee at the time of the Loan Modification.

Denied for Refinance

Millions of homeowners are being denied for a refinance due to recent or current late mortgage payments. Late mortgage payments within a 12 month period are a major red flag for lenders and with the current credit crunch it is nearly impossible to refinance with late mortgage payments.
